Nival Explorer is an eco-designed, technical and versatile pair of pants made from recycled plastic bottles.
Designed for climbing and hiking, its modern, close-fitting cut makes it ideal for everyday wear.
It's incredibly stretchy, comfortable and water and odor resistant.
This second version of our legendary pants offers brand-new features such as an optimized diamond crotch yoke, enhanced by two brass breathing eyelets.
Visible seams are now nylon for added durability, and knee parts are now changeable and repairable.
Nival Explorer is available in alpine black and snow grey, a sober and elegant model.
91% of plastic waste is not recycled. Of the 8.3 billion metric tons produced, 6.3 billion have been transformed into plastic waste. Only 9% of this waste is recycled, according to National Geographic.
Nival chooses to give a second life to plastic waste by using recycled polyester yarn. More than just a garment, it takes an average of 30 plastic bottles to produce a pair of Nival Explorer pants!

A certified fabric.
Our fabric manufacturer De Licacy is a major player in Vietnam, certified by some of the most demanding labels in the textile industry, such as Bluesign®, Global Recycled Standard and Oeko-Tek Standard 100.
These certifications guarantee the absence of harmful substances and compliance with environmental and social standards.

Our technical pants are designed in Vietnam and benefit from the country's renowned textile expertise.
We work with a small confectionery factory with whom we have a close, trusting relationship.
90% of our components are produced locally in Vietnam, within a 500 km radius, supporting a short circuit to minimize our carbon footprint. Our target for 2024: 99.9% local production.
